From f7ecc2ebd7bf04ced5b7b1cabdaeb237cd6a8335 Mon Sep 17 00:00:00 2001 From: Tomasz Kramkowski Date: Sat, 16 Aug 2025 14:03:17 +0100 Subject: /var/run/kutter/saved.cfg -> /var/lib/kutter/saved.cfg /var/run which is just a symlink to /run in most places is not normally persistent so this was the wrong place for it --- klippy/configfile.py | 4 ++-- klippy/klippy.py | 4 ++-- 2 files changed, 4 insertions(+), 4 deletions(-) (limited to 'klippy') diff --git a/klippy/configfile.py b/klippy/configfile.py index 879a7d63..e56e8d86 100644 --- a/klippy/configfile.py +++ b/klippy/configfile.py @@ -373,7 +373,7 @@ class ConfigAutoSave: def load_main_config(self): regular_filename = self.printer.get_start_args()["config_file"] - autosave_filename = self.printer.get_start_args()["runtime_config"] + autosave_filename = self.printer.get_start_args()["saved_config"] cfgrdr = ConfigFileReader() regular_data = cfgrdr.read_config_file(regular_filename) # TODO: TOCTOU - future refactor @@ -448,7 +448,7 @@ class ConfigAutoSave: # read. But maybe there should be a warning either here or at load as # there's no feedback mechanism anymore. autosave_data = cfgrdr.build_config_string(self.fileconfig) - autosave_filename = self.printer.get_start_args()["runtime_config"] + autosave_filename = self.printer.get_start_args()["saved_config"] # Determine filenames datestr = time.strftime("-%Y%m%d_%H%M%S") backup_name = autosave_filename + datestr diff --git a/klippy/klippy.py b/klippy/klippy.py index f0092416..f4d5a30f 100644 --- a/klippy/klippy.py +++ b/klippy/klippy.py @@ -318,7 +318,7 @@ def main(): opts.add_option( "-S", "--saved-config", - default="/var/run/kutter/saved.cfg", + default="/var/lib/kutter/saved.cfg", help="path to where SAVE_CONFIG should save configuration", ) opts.add_option( @@ -369,7 +369,7 @@ def main(): logging.info("Starting Klippy...") start_args["software_version"] = __version__ start_args["cpu_info"] = util.get_cpu_info() - start_args["runtime_config"] = options.runtime_config + start_args["saved_config"] = options.saved_config versions = "\n".join( [ "Args: %s" % (sys.argv,), -- cgit v1.2.3-70-g09d2